C#哈希表的实例

Hashtable ht = new Hashtable();
//键值对集合,哈希表Hashtable
// key是唯一的 value是可以重复的
//数据被高频率查询,数据量大,数据类型不唯一

ht.Add(0, "Hello");
ht.Add("你好", "我好");
ht.Add("你", "大记号");
ht.Add(3.5, 5);
ht.Remove(2.5);
//ht.Clear();
bool isHave = ht.Contains("你");
Console.WriteLine(isHave);
Console.WriteLine(ht["你"]);

//ArrayList list = new ArrayList();
//list = (ArrayList)ht.Keys;
foreach (var item in ht.Keys)
{
//var 万能的数据类型

 Console.WriteLine(ht[item]);

}

posted @ 2024-12-02 23:19  菜鸟的奋斗军  阅读(2)  评论(0编辑  收藏  举报